Emerging Pop Ads : What Are They and How Do They Work?
Ever browsed the web when a more info brand new window suddenly sprung behind your current page? That's a pop-under ad in action. These ads work by opening a separate window beneath the main browser window, often when you engage with certain content or visit a particular website. They're generally slightly less jarring than traditional pop-up ads because they don't immediately cover your view of the primary page.
However, pop-unders can still be effective in capturing user attention and driving engagement. Advertisers harness them to promote offers and {build brand awareness by appearing at a convenient moment. Users may occasionally be unaware that they've even encountered a pop-under ad until they actively look for it.
